Broadway couple Nick Verina and Erin Henry-Verina recently relocated from New York City to Scituate, MA, and whether it was their luggage or their bulky resumes that weighed more is anyone's guess. The talented couple first travelled the country together in the first national tour of the recent GREASE revival (Nick played Sonny and Erin played Patty Simcox), although the pair has individual credits that shine on their own.

Broadway Dreams Foundation (BDF) will celebrate its 10th Anniversary with exciting new programming and expanded international destinations, including Russia and Brazil. The 2016 Summer Tour, GENERAT10N, will visit cities across the U.S. and Canada when it kicks off in Atlanta, GA on May 31, 2016. In each location, the premier non-profit performing arts training program will present an incredible roster of Broadway directors, performers, and industry insiders who will offer highly personalized musical theatre training and mentoring through unique, week-long performing arts intensive workshops for students of all ages, skill levels, and socio- economic backgrounds.

The Broadway Dreams Foundation (BDF) is bringing its unique brand of Broadway master class intensives to Russia, marking the first time in the country's history that Broadway professionals will offer programming of this kind. The renowned non-profit performing arts education organization is traveling a team of Broadway professionals to Moscow to offer a 10-day program for 60 professional and aspiring Russian performers, now through tomorrow, April 19, 2016.
